Braja Kishore Tripathy of Biju Janata Dal won the Puri Lok Sabha constituency in Odisha in the 1999 general election, with a winning margin of 131,745 votes (19.80%).
9 candidates contested this seat. The constituency had 1,176,817 registered electors and 666,936 votes were polled, recording a turnout of 56.70%. Full candidate-wise vote breakdown, vote shares, and constituency statistics are below.
